把ojdbc14.jar放到“F:\Tomcat 5.0\common\classes”目录下
同时把CLASSPATH中“F:\Tomcat 5.0\server\lib\ojdbc14.jar”
这一句去掉。

解决方案 »

  1.   

    只要用classes12.jar就可以了。放到Winapp的Win-inf\lib下面
      

  2.   

    应当是放在 common\lib 下面
      

  3.   

    楼主,这是我的操作过程,绝对可行
    1 将oracle自带的驱动程序classes12.zip文件改名为classes12.jar,并拷贝至tomcat\common\lib下面。
    2 配置环境变量,在classPath中设置;tomcat\common\lib\classes12.jar;.
    3 启动tomcat
    4 编写程序如下:
    <%@ import="java.sql.*"%>
    <% 
      Class.forName("oracle.jdbc.driver.OracleDriver").newInstance();
      String url="jdbc:oracle:thin:@192.168.0.50:1521:lbhwwj";                                                   
      String uid="lbh1111";                                 
      String pwd="lbh1111";                                        
      Connection conn= DriverManager.getConnection(url,uid,pwd);   
      Statement stmt=conn.createStatement();
      String sql="select * from lbh_user";
      ResultSet rs=stmt.executeQuery(sql);
      if(rs.next())
    {
    out.println(“数据库连接成功!”);
    }
    else{
    out.println("数据库连接失败!");
    }
    rs.close();
    stmt.close();
    conn.close();
    %>
      

  4.   

    把class12.jar放到lib目录下不过不要在JSP页面中连数据库,专门写个类封装,JSP中<jsp:useBean>就行了
      

  5.   

    这个问题最主要是,如果是用Jbuilder开发的,那么必须从把classes12.jar放到Winapp的Win-inf\lib下面,然后最终要的是必须从Jbuilder里面把这个包给引进来就OK了!